Nobody knows how the match will end, but it has only just begun: Mbappé will face City. It’s official, it’s confirmed. Despite continuing to feel discomfort in his left knee and carrying a broken bone in his hand, he wants to play. Both he and the club have worked tirelessly over the last 48 hours. Long physiotherapy sessions, compression therapy, constant treatment. And although the strain persists, tonight is a night to push through. He’s in the squad.

From here, a new dilemma emerges: should he start, or should he be kept as an ace up the sleeve? His progress in the coming hours, along with how he feels just before kick-off, will determine the decision. But Kylian will be at the Bernabéu.

His presence alone provides a boost before the battle. He is the player with the most minutes in the entire squad (1,838), even ahead of Courtois (1,800), Carreras (1,701), and Valverde (1,654). He never stops, he never rests. Mbappé has played every minute this season except for 52, which is 97 percent of the total. He has started all 21 matches. If you include those for France, he has 26 consecutive starts, dating back to the Club World Cup match against Dortmund.

His performance speaks for itself: 25 goals. To put it in perspective, 57 percent of Real Madrid’s goals this season are his. In total, 25 out of 44, which is more than half of Madrid’s tally. He scores every 73 minutes, averaging 1.19 goals per game. In the Champions League he is even better, scoring once every 49 minutes, with one in every two shots ending in the net (18 shots, 9 goals). He’s Mbappé, irreplaceable.

The discomfort began against Celta: an awkward movement, followed by pain in his left knee. He was able to continue in the heat of the match, but once the area cooled down things became complicated. Monday was his scheduled recovery day, as it is for all starters. It was on Tuesday that the alarm bells rang: he did not step onto the pitch, remaining under close observation. A final assessment was due today, the morning of the match. The doubt was entirely down to his knee; the broken ring finger on his left hand would not have prevented him playing. That dilemma had been resolved.

But tonight is a night to make an effort. And he wants to. For now, he is in the squad. Whether he starts or not is down to the staff, and still undecided. If he does not start, Plan B comes into play: Xabi would have to choose between Gonzalo (163 minutes and his big gamble at the Club World Cup, precisely when Kylian was unavailable), Endrick (11 minutes, though they spoke after training yesterday), or reinstating the Rodrygo-Vinicius partnership that worked so well under Ancelotti but has no place in his current system. That is the question. He will have to choose.

Mbappé will be there. And with this news, the injury list remains at the seven already known: Carvajal (right knee), Trent (quadriceps), Militao (hamstring), Huijsen (quadriceps), Alaba (right calf), Mendy (hamstring), and Camavinga (calf).
